While Pembroke Dock train station doesn't have a staffed ticket office, it compensates with modern ticket machines, allowing for quick ticket collections and purchases using major credit or debit cards. For those requiring assistance, staff are reachable via a helpline, ensuring travelers feel confident throughout their journey. A thoughtful nod to accessibility, the station boasts step-free access from its car park to the platform, making it comfortable for travelers with mobility needs. Unfortunately, facilities like waiting rooms, restrooms, and lounges are not available, making the station a quick in and out pit stop for travelers.
Finding your way to a new destination from Pembroke Dock is quite straightforward. Although the station itself lacks bicycle hire facilities and local taxis or car rental services, alternatives like the rail replacement bus ensure smooth transitions. The bus stop is conveniently located at the rear of the station, allowing for easy planning when rail services are disrupted.

The station offers basic facilities, ensuring a hassle-free experience for commuters. There isn't a ticket office, but convenient 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ets bought online. Accessibility adaptations include step-free access via a ramp, allowing ease of movement for those with reduced mobility. While there are no waiting rooms or refreshment spots, customer help points are in place for any immediate inquiries or assistance.
Surveillance via CCTV is in place for added security, both in the station and for bicycle storage. The cycling enthusiast will find 8 stand spaces, while parking is readily available with 30 spaces. It’s free to park, which adds great value for those driving to the station.
Weston Milton is well-connected, with convenient transport links available for onward travel. A rail replacement service can be located just outside the Borough Arms public house, and there’s easy access to bus information here.
